At the heart of mindfulness lies the breatha consistent anchor amidst the tempest of ideas and emotions. Conscious breathing involves guiding focus to the feelings of the breath as it gets in and leaves the body. By concentrating on the rhythmic circulation of breath, people can ground themselves in today minute, calming the mind and comforting stress and anxiety's turbulent waves.
Body scan reflection entails systematically bringing awareness to each component of the body, from head to toe, seeing any type of sensations without judgment. This mild expedition allows people to release muscular stress and cultivate a sense of simplicity and leisure throughout the body, reducing the physical indications of anxiety. At its core, anxiety usually originates from a sense of separateness and fear. Loving-kindness meditation, or metta, supplies a powerful remedy by cultivating feelings of compassion and link in the direction of oneself and others.
For some, resting still in meditation may feel tough among the uneasyness of anxiety. Conscious motion practices such as yoga, tai chi, or merely strolling with understanding deal alternative pathways to mindfulness. By syncing motion with breath and tuning into bodily experiences, people can cultivate a feeling of symbolized visibility, finding refuge from distressed thoughts in the fluidity of movement.

Stress and anxiety materializes in a number of different ways. If you are interested in discovering your unique symptoms of stress and anxiety, it is crucial to depend on a professional to properly detect. Some usual DSM disorders and their signs consist of: Generalized Anxiousness DisorderExcessive stress regarding the majority of thingsCan consist of problem focusing, irritation, muscle tension, difficulty sleeping, restlessness, and hypervigilancePanic DisorderFeeling of dreadHaving unforeseen panic assaults Panic strike can involve increased heart price, lack of breath, feeling of choking, wooziness, trembling, or concern of losing controlPanic assaults are sudden and peak within 10 minutes lasting either a couple of minutes or a couple of hoursPhobias Stress and anxiety about a details item or situationCan entail pets, environment (elevations, deep water, thunderstorms, germs), situational (flying, going to dental professional), or physical (seeing blood, getting injections)Social Anxiety DisorderFear of being evaluated in social situationsAnticipatory stress and anxiety concentrated on an upcoming social situation Can consist of social scenarios like executing in public, shaking hands with somebody, consuming in public, and so on.

Every one of these techniques are efficient and work well when incorporated so you develop a multi-faceted mindfulness technique that is tailored to you, your choices and needsHere are 5 workouts that just take a minute and can help you in everyday life that you can bring with you, where ever you go: Breath understanding involves taking notice of how you are taking a breath.
Begin by having conscious recognition and simply decrease to take a couple of deep breaths. There are a variety of organized breathing strategies that are really reliable such as Dr. Weil's 4-7-8 Breathing Technique . This method is exceptional for soothing and resetting the sympathetic nerves and taking a go back from whatever was causing your sensation of anxiety or tension.
A means to exercise this is to analyze your senses in a conscious method. Take a minute to bring your interest to today moment and your environments. Gradually job via the fives detects and listing the adhering to:5 points you see 4 things you feel3 things you hear 2 things you scent 1 thing you tasteThis 54321 workout is developed to bring awareness to the here and now minute and simply observe your surroundings.
